Transaction 8404233ab2c2eab53dca2bea3ea55a1d949de0a58c8adb7fafa92384ec31a833

1 Input
2 Outputs
  • 8404233ab2c2eab53dca2bea3ea55a1d949de0a58c8adb7fafa92384ec31a833:0
  • value  1132508695
    address  1H5WHEAA4riAPhHPHYYRuAkY3sAF8Vq1zw
  • 8404233ab2c2eab53dca2bea3ea55a1d949de0a58c8adb7fafa92384ec31a833:1
  • value  1303097
    address  37zsW78Bmu5rGWHNX77krFWg5aTDupqeKk